Metadata is collected from IGDB. If a game does not have an IGDB page with a recognizable Sony release, then it will not have an associated meta data sidebar. IGDB is a 3rd party with their own rules and approval processes which make creating metadata entries a slow and lengthy process. Since this data is not native to PSNP, meaning the GIT team cannot make the metadata freely, reporting this information in this thread does not serve a purpose in collecting those entries for the purposes of trophy list updates. 

 

I mostly work with IGDB and several community members in updating meta data privately. It is an extraordinarily tedious process that I do in my free time. If anyone has an interest in metaupdates, the approval process, and related queries, they should reach out to me privately. 

 

To reiterate, PSNP does not create the meta data you see on trophy pages natively, it comes from IGDB. There should be a "METADATA BY IGDB" footnote on all meta entries on PSNP.

Regardless of if a game has a single platform of availability, the tags are used to notate where, specifically, the game is. If it is only available physically, then it gets the physical tag. If it is available digitally, it is tagged as appropriately as possible with the tags we have available. We used to not do this however, but has been a consistent practice since 2019/20 when we spoke on it as a team in our staff room. On occasion, there has been conflicting information on this matter, but it has mostly stayed consistent. The idea is to inform trophy hunters explicitly how and where the trophy list is obtained, whether it be physical or digital, for the benefit of the trophy hunter.
